How To Help Someone in Crisis Pregnancy

  1. Be a friend. Be concerned. LISTEN. Ask if any plans have been made. Ask about your friend's support network: family, friends, baby's father. Is anyone pressuring her to have an abortion?
  2. Visual aids save lives. Ask if she is willing to watch an educational video. Go with her to show a video to her family and friends. Never assume mother and baby are safe.
  3. Help her schedule an appointment with a crisis pregnancy center. Check the Yellow Pages under "Abortion Alternatives," or call 1-800-848-5683 for the nearest center. Phone ahead. Go with her.
  4. Offer to stay with her during the crisis counseling appointment. Maintain regular contact and support throughout and beyond her pregnancy.
  5. Offer to take her to church with you or include her in a Bible study. Regularly pray for her. Be attentive to her spiritual and physical needs.

Gerard House
3144 N. Hood
Wichita, KS 67204
(316)832-0777
A home for unwed mothers-to-be, sponsored by St. Francis Regional Medical Center, St. Joseph Medical Center and the Catholic Diocese of Wichita. Gerard House adheres to Catholic principles and philosophy, but is available to all women in need, regardless of religious beliefs, race or nationality.

Gerard House provides a home, other necessities, healthcare assistance and child care instruction, including childbirth preparation techniques, infant development and parenting skills. In addition, expectant mothers may continue their education and improve job skills. Gerard House also offers psychological, spiritual and adoption counseling.

The goal of Gerard House is to cover all aspects of pregnancy and daily living so that our young women can become productive members of our community.
